Webb1 aug. 2024 · This paper examines the technology enablers as they influence automotive control systems, and then explores the impact of environmental, customer, and … Webb2 aug. 2024 · Some vehicles have an air intake temperature (IAT) sensor either mounted within their air filter duct hosing or built into their mass airflow sensor (MAF). This sensor measures intake air temperature using a thermistor. Thermistors measure temperature based on electrical resistance, with a drop in resistance equating to a rise in temperature.
